Join us at Buffalo Creek Preserve for a hike though a piedmont savannah. Fire has always been a part of our landscape in the piedmont of NC. Learn about good fire and check out an area which was burned back in March. Along the way we will learn about flora and fauna that can found in this savannah, as well as the surrounding forests. Be sure to wear comfortable walking shoes and bring plenty of water. The hike is approximately 4 miles in length. This will be a moderate hike, so get those boots ready!
